Print Ubban 4 is a regular weight, narrow, medium contrast, upright, short x-height font.

A casual handwritten print style with rounded terminals, softly irregular curves, and a subtly bouncy baseline. Strokes show gentle modulation and occasional tapering, giving the letters a marker- or brush-pen feel without strong calligraphic stress. Forms lean toward open counters and simplified construction, with slightly uneven widths and spacing that preserve an authentic hand-drawn rhythm. Numerals match the text with the same soft curves and informal proportions.
Well-suited to projects that benefit from an informal, human voice—such as children’s and family-oriented materials, playful packaging, event flyers, and greeting card headlines. It can also work for short to medium blocks of text in editorial or social graphics where a friendly, handwritten texture is desired.
The overall tone is warm and personable, leaning playful and conversational rather than polished or corporate. Its mild irregularity and rounded shapes suggest a human, handcrafted presence that feels welcoming and lighthearted.
Likely designed to provide an easygoing, hand-lettered alternative to neutral sans fonts—capturing the spontaneity of quick handwriting while keeping letterforms consistent enough for clear reading in display and casual text settings.
Capitals are tall and simple, with a mix of straight stems and rounded shoulders that keeps the texture lively. Descenders and ascenders are prominent, and some letters use distinctive, looped or curved strokes that add character while remaining readable in short passages.
